Tottenham Hotspur Secure Victory Against Wolverhampton Wanderers Amidst Personnel Injuries
Introduction
Tottenham Hotspur achieved a 1-0 victory over Wolverhampton Wanderers on Saturday, though the result was accompanied by injuries to two key players and a continued position within the Premier League relegation zone.
Main Body
The match concluded with a goal from Joao Palhinha in the 82nd minute, marking Tottenham's first win at Molineux in 16 league appearances. Despite this outcome, the club remains in 18th place with 34 points after 34 matches, leaving them two points below the safety threshold with four fixtures remaining. This situation places the club at risk of its first top-flight relegation since 1977. During the contest, Dominic Solanke and Xavi Simons were both substituted due to injuries. Solanke exited in the 40th minute with a muscular issue, which manager Roberto De Zerbi characterized as a minor concern. Conversely, Simons was replaced in the 63rd minute following a knee injury. Simons subsequently confirmed that his season has concluded, an event that precludes his participation in the upcoming World Cup for the Netherlands, for whom he has made over 24 appearances since 2022. Manager Roberto De Zerbi expressed dissatisfaction with the team's performance during the second half of the match, stating a requirement for increased shot volume and chance creation. He noted that while the squad maintains professional conduct, there is a necessity to improve tactical execution to match the standards seen in the opening 30 minutes of the game. From a strategic perspective, the loss of Simons presents a challenge for the squad's creative capacity. While James Maddison has returned to the squad, he has not featured in matches this season, suggesting a period of acclimation is required to reach match fitness. The systemic implementation of De Zerbi's preferred offensive approach may be constrained by these ongoing personnel deficits.
Conclusion
Tottenham Hotspur remains in a precarious league position and must now address the absence of Xavi Simons and the fitness of Dominic Solanke prior to their upcoming fixture against Aston Villa.
